Kiwi Syslog server - Archive task does not run on a schedule

I am running Kiwi Syslog server 9.4.1 and I have created an archive task to copy all messages to a file share every 5 minutes.  When I click the Run Now button it works but when I leave it to run, it does not run.  I have confirmed that the archive task is enabled.  Anyone have any ideas?

  • By default, Service version is logged in using the "LocalSystem" account. This account is different to a user account you may be accessing the machine running Syslog with.  It does not know about any mapped drives that are defined and are accessible by your user account.

    To fix the issue, you may try to consider the following:

    1. Give Syslog Service a domain account that has access to share and directory being shared.

    -from Windows services.msc, right click on Syslog service>Properties>Log On

    2. Give Syslog a UNC path to share (\\server\sharename\dir\), not a map drive (x:\dir). Services don't see map drives.
